What is a Walking Machine?
Unlike large, commercial-grade treadmills constructed for high-speed running and intense marathon training, a walking machine is particularly crafted for low-impact mobility. Usually lower to the ground, lighter, and typically doing not have the big console arms of conventional treadmills, these gadgets focus simply on the health benefits of walking.
The majority of models range in top speeds from 3 to 5 miles per hour (miles per hour), making them ideal for steady-state cardio, step-goal accumulation, and even active working.
Secret Types of Walking Machines
- Under-Desk Walking Pads: Ultra-flat, light-weight, and totally handle-free. These are designed to slide quickly underneath a standing desk, enabling users to stroll while responding to e-mails, attending virtual conferences, or reading.
- Compact Folding Treadmills: These feature a fold-down handrail. They provide the flexibility of a traditional treadmill for home use when the rail is up (for faster walking or light running) and change into a flat walking pad when the rail is folded down.
- Handbook Walking Machines: Powered totally by the user's movement rather than electrical power, these curved treadmills use a more natural stride and permit the walker to manage the rate completely.

With hundreds of designs flooding the market, picking the ideal walking machine needs mindful consideration of several aspects.
- Readily available Space: Measure the area where the machine will be kept and used. If saving it under a furniture piece, examine the ground clearance height.
- Motor Power (CHP): Look for a constant horse power rating of at least 1.5 to 2.0 CHP to guarantee the belt moves smoothly under foot pressure without stalling.
- Weight Capacity: Always check the optimum weight limit specified by the maker to make sure security and durability.
- Belt Dimensions: A broader and longer belt offers a more protected and comfy walking experience, specifically for Best home Treadmill uk taller users with longer strides.
- Noise Output: If the maker is meant for an office setting or an apartment or condo structure, prioritize designs marketed as "ultra-quiet."

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)1. Can I operate on a walking maker?
Typically, no. A lot of walking makers have an optimal speed of 3 to 5 mph, which is enhanced for walking. Attempting to work on a walking pad can be hazardous due to the shorter belt length and absence of stability handles.
2. Just how much electrical power does a walking machine usage?
Strolling devices take in relatively little electrical power compared to durable devices. Usually, running a strolling pad uses about as much electrical energy as a standard home computer or television, making it an energy-efficient home treadmill uk gym addition.
3. Can I utilize an under-desk walking device without a standing desk?
Yes, but it requires care. Some users position walking pads in front of a raised counter, a wall-mounted display, or merely use them while enjoying television. However, typing and working conveniently generally need an adjustable standing desk.
4. How do I maintain and lube my walking maker?
Many strolling makers need routine lubrication of the walking belt to lower friction and extend the motor's life expectancy. Producers typically provide a specialized silicone oil and directions on how typically to use it (typically every 3 to 6 months depending upon usage).
5. Are strolling makers loud?
Most modern walking devices are designed to be extremely quiet, often producing less than 65 decibels of sound (equivalent to a normal conversation). Nevertheless, a slight humming noise is regular, and placing a devices mat beneath can even more moisten vibrations.
